Method

Roasted Beef

  1. 1

    Prepare the Beef

    Preheat your oven to 325°F (163°C). Rub the beef roast with olive oil, sal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and onion powder. Ensure it is evenly coated.

  2. 2

    Roast the Beef

    Place the seasoned beef in a roasting pan and roast in the oven for about 1.5 to 2 hours, or until the internal temperature reaches 135°F (57°C) for medium-rare. Let it rest for 15 minutes before slicing thinly.

Sautéed Mushrooms

  1. 3

    Sauté the Mushrooms

    In a skillet, heat butter over medium heat. Add the sliced mushrooms and cook until they are browned and tender, about 5-7 minutes. Add minced garlic, salt, and black pepper, and cook for an additional 2 minutes. Remove from heat.

Creamy Dijon Horseradish

  1. 4

    Make the Sauce

    In a small bowl, mix together Dijon mustard, prepared horseradish, sour cream, salt, and black pepper. Adjust seasoning to taste and set aside.

Assembly

  1. 5

    Assemble the Sandwich

    Slice the pretzel buns in half. Layer the bottom half with sliced beef, sautéed mushrooms, and a slice of Swiss cheese. Spread a generous amount of the creamy Dijon horseradish sauce on the top half of the bun.

  2. 6

    Prepare the Au Jus

    In a saucepan, heat beef broth over medium heat until warmed through. Serve alongside the sandwiches for dipping.

  3. 7

    Serve

    Close the sandwiches with the top half of the buns. Serve hot with au jus on the side.
